Transforming Travel with AI: A New Frontier

As technology evolves, artificial intelligence is reshaping the landscape of consumer travel in unexpected ways. Recent findings reveal that AI tools are becoming instrumental in how travelers plan, research, and book their trips. In a survey of 300 respondents, it was found that while many travelers recognize the potential of AI, a substantial number have yet to fully embrace these tools. A surprising 55% of participants have not utilized AI for their travel planning, signaling significant room for growth in this area.

Understanding AI's Influence on Travel Decisions

According to TakeUp, an innovative revenue engine for hospitality properties, this shift towards AI is not just a passing trend. The survey highlighted that 90% of travelers are aware of AI's capabilities in assisting with travel arrangements. Furthermore, they are increasingly trusting AI to provide accurate bookings and personalized experiences. Bobby Marhamat, CEO of TakeUp, emphasized how crucial it is for properties to appear in AI recommendations to avoid losing visibility and potential bookings.

The Reality of AI Adoption

The report shared compelling insights into how AI is already influencing travel discovery and bookings. Approximately 86% of travelers reported using AI tools to find accommodations. After receiving trusted AI recommendations, 60% of respondents indicated they were somewhat more inclined to make a booking, while 23% stated they would be much more likely to follow through with their choice. These statistics suggest that AI is quickly becoming a reliable resource in the decision-making process for travelers.

Key Insights from the Survey

The data collected by TakeUp sheds light on various aspects of AI's role in travel:

  • Widespread Awareness: Nearly all travelers recognize that AI can assist in trip organization and bookings, indicating a significant level of familiarity with these technologies.
  • Repeat Usage: Among frequent users of AI for travel planning, a remarkable 63% rely on it for the majority of their trips, with 96% confirming they are likely to use it again.
  • Critical Use Cases: Price comparison emerges as a major benefit, with 35% of travelers utilizing AI primarily for evaluating prices across flights and accommodations.
  • Trust and Satisfaction: An impressive 94% of users trust AI recommendations as much as those from traditional sources, and 96% express satisfaction with the suggestions they receive.
  • Impact on Bookings: Over three-quarters of AI users have made bookings influenced by AI recommendations, with 84% stating that a recommended property could sway their decisions.
  • Open to AI Solutions: For those yet to engage with AI, many cite satisfaction with their current methods as a barrier, but a majority show willingness to try AI for potential savings.

Future Expectations of AI in Travel

The expectations of travelers continue to evolve alongside advancing technology. The demand is shifting toward more personalized AI functionalities, such as real-time pricing alerts and customized recommendations based on individual travel behaviors. Kourtney Thomas, Head of Customer Success at TakeUp, articulates that AI is transforming traveler behavior faster than many in the industry anticipate. Independent properties that adapt quickly to these changes will stand out in a competitive market.
